About this role
The Case Manager, Outreach, supports individuals experiencing homelessness by providing assessments, connecting clients to health and social services, and assisting them in securing permanent housing. The role involves direct client support, documentation, and crisis intervention, focusing on recovery and stability.

About Breaking Ground
breakingground.orgBreaking Ground is a New York City nonprofit that develops and sustains supportive and affordable housing and delivers programs for people experiencing homelessness and other vulnerable New Yorkers. It pairs long-term housing with on-site supportive services — such as health care, case management, and employment assistance — to help individuals and families stabilize and rebuild. Breaking Ground operates housing developments and outreach programs across the city, focusing on measurable outcomes and community impact. The organization works through partnerships with government, funders, and service providers to scale innovative solutions to homelessness.
